Norwegian bioinformatics company OncoImmunity acquired by NEC

OncoImmunity will now become a subsidiary of NEC and operate under the name of NEC OncoImmunity AS. Nobel Laureate joins Lytix Biopharma’s Scientific Advisory Board

The company announces the addition of Nobel Laureate Dr James Allison and Oncologist Dr Padmanee Sharma from the MD Anderson Cancer Center to its SAB and as Company Strategic Advisors. Tromsø – An up-and-coming hub for biotech & health tech north of the Arctic Circle

Long known for its natural beauty and abundant natural resources, the City of Tromsø in Norway’s far north now is making a name for itself in medical and life sciences’ research. She is the new CEO of Oslo Science City

Christine Wergeland Sørbye will lead and coordinate the development of Oslo Science City. The municipality of Oslo, the University of Oslo, Helse Sør-Øst RHF, the Oslo University Hospital HF, SINTEF and The Research Park/Oslotech will together develop the innovation district Oslo Science City, and Christine Wergeland Sørbye will now lead and coordinate this project.
